Can you please let me know which part of the body is affected? If small joints are affected such as wrist, fingers, toes etc then it could be rehumatoid airthritis or if larger joints are affected such as hip, Knee then it could be osteoarthritis . Please get a blood test to rule out rehumatoid airthritis. In such cases physiotherapy can surely help along with some isometric exercises for strengthening .
